    why am I getting a 3 d cross cursor instead of a pointer cursor?

    When I open excel whether or not I open from Start/Program or from within my
    documents by selecting a saved spread sheet to open having office launch the
    program I keep getting a 3 d cross for my cursor instead of an arrow or
    pointer for my cursor. The 3 d cross selects all cells that I move my cursor
    over and disables me from selecting any one single cell, disables any key
    board entry at all, I cannot even close the application without using windows
    task manager.

    I have no expertise in this but seeing no-one else has answered, here's what I would try. Sounds a bit like someone has done something malicious to you.

    1. Try opening Excel and its workbook(s) whilst holding down the shift key. If this works, (I suspect unlikely) then you've narrowed the problem down to autoloading macros/add-ins.

    2. Do a clean install of excel
